Why DWG to PDF ?
The transition from physical blueprints and technical drawings to digital formats has revolutionized the fields of architecture, engineering, and construction (AEC). Within this digital landscape, the DWG file format, native to AutoCAD, has long been a standard for creating and storing intricate designs. However, while DWG files are powerful for editing and collaboration within specific software ecosystems, their accessibility and suitability for broader distribution are limited. This is where the conversion of DWG to PDF becomes crucial, offering a multitude of benefits that extend far beyond simple file format compatibility.
One of the most significant advantages of converting DWG to PDF lies in its universal accessibility. DWG files require specialized software, often expensive and complex, to be opened and viewed. This can create a bottleneck in communication, particularly when sharing designs with clients, contractors, or stakeholders who may not possess the necessary software or technical expertise. PDF, on the other hand, is a widely adopted and readily available format. Virtually every computer and mobile device comes equipped with a PDF reader, making it incredibly easy for anyone to view and print documents without the need for specialized software or complex installations. This democratization of access ensures that critical design information can be disseminated quickly and efficiently to a broad audience, fostering better collaboration and reducing the potential for misunderstandings.
Furthermore, PDF offers enhanced portability and platform independence. DWG files, being proprietary to AutoCAD, can sometimes exhibit compatibility issues when opened in different versions of the software or on different operating systems. This can lead to discrepancies in the display of fonts, line weights, and other graphical elements, potentially compromising the accuracy of the design. PDF, being a platform-agnostic format, ensures that the document appears consistently across different operating systems, devices, and PDF readers. This consistency is paramount in maintaining the integrity of the design and preventing misinterpretations that could lead to costly errors during construction or manufacturing.
Security is another compelling reason to convert DWG to PDF. DWG files, being editable, are susceptible to unauthorized modifications or alterations. This can be a significant concern when sharing sensitive design information with external parties. PDF, on the other hand, offers robust security features that can protect the integrity of the document. These features include password protection, which restricts access to the file, and digital signatures, which verify the authenticity of the document and prevent tampering. By converting DWG to PDF and implementing these security measures, designers and engineers can safeguard their intellectual property and ensure that the design remains unchanged throughout the project lifecycle.
Beyond accessibility, portability, and security, PDF offers superior archiving capabilities. DWG files, being tied to specific software versions, can become obsolete over time as the software evolves and older versions become unsupported. This can make it difficult to access and view archived designs in the future. PDF, on the other hand, is a widely accepted archival format, ensuring that documents remain accessible for decades to come. Its standardized nature and backward compatibility make it a reliable choice for long-term storage of critical design information. This is particularly important for projects with long lifecycles, such as infrastructure projects or historical preservation efforts, where access to original design documents is essential for maintenance, renovation, and future development.
The conversion to PDF also facilitates easier integration with other documentation and workflows. PDF documents can be easily embedded into reports, presentations, and other documents, allowing for seamless integration of design information into broader project communications. Furthermore, PDF supports features such as hyperlinks and bookmarks, which can be used to create interactive documents that allow users to navigate complex designs with ease. This enhanced interactivity can significantly improve the user experience and facilitate better understanding of the design.
Moreover, the process of converting DWG to PDF can often streamline the printing process. Printing directly from DWG can sometimes be problematic, requiring specific printer drivers and settings to ensure accurate output. PDF, on the other hand, offers a more consistent and reliable printing experience. PDF files are designed to be print-ready, ensuring that the design is printed accurately and consistently regardless of the printer used. This can save time and resources by reducing the need for multiple print attempts and minimizing the risk of errors.
In conclusion, while DWG remains a powerful and essential format for creating and editing technical drawings, the conversion to PDF offers a multitude of benefits that make it indispensable for broader distribution, collaboration, and long-term archiving. From its universal accessibility and platform independence to its enhanced security and archiving capabilities, PDF provides a robust and reliable solution for sharing and managing design information throughout the project lifecycle. By embracing the conversion of DWG to PDF, AEC professionals can streamline their workflows, improve communication, and ensure the long-term preservation of their valuable designs. The transition is not about replacing DWG, but rather complementing it with a format that extends its reach and utility, ultimately contributing to more efficient and successful projects.
